Overview

This gorgeous holiday bookā€”part of the Legends series from Zonderkidzā€”explores the true story behind the tradition of hanging and filling Christmas stockings. Kids will learn about what it means to give to others, and how they can share Godā€™s love during the Christmas season.

Inside, you and your children can discover:

  • How the Christmas stocking was inspired by the life of Saint Nicolas, and why it became a way to give to those in need
  • Why giving is better than receiving, and the joy that comes when we give someone a present
  • Why we still hang stockings on the mantel today

Peter has saved up for a special boat at the toy shop. But when it looks like his dad wonā€™t be home in time for Christmas with the money his family needs for gifts, he hears the story of how a man named Nicolas secretly gave all his gold to three poor girls. Peter then has to decide what to do with money heā€™s saved.
